Docker qbittorrent升级

在使用qbittorrent进行下载的过程中,我们可能会需要升级qbittorrent软件版本。通过使用Docker容器,我们可以很方便地进行qbittorrent的升级操作,而且还可以确保软件环境的稳定性。

Docker简介

Docker是一个开源的应用容器引擎,可以将应用程序自动部署在容器中。通过Docker,可以实现应用程序在不同平台上的快速部署,而且还能够隔离不同应用程序之间的运行环境。

升级qbittorrent

步骤一:拉取最新的qbittorrent镜像

首先,我们需要拉取最新的qbittorrent镜像,可以通过Docker Hub上的官方qbittorrent镜像进行拉取。

docker pull linuxserver/qbittorrent

步骤二:停止并删除旧的qbittorrent容器

在升级qbittorrent之前,需要先停止并删除旧的qbittorrent容器。

docker stop qbittorrent
docker rm qbittorrent

步骤三:运行新的qbittorrent容器

接下来,我们可以运行新的qbittorrent容器,使用最新的qbittorrent镜像。

docker run -d \
  --name qbittorrent \
  -p 8080:8080 \
  -p 6881:6881 \
  -p 6881:6881/udp \
  -e PUID=1000 \
  -e PGID=1000 \
  -e TZ=Asia/Shanghai \
  -v /path/to/config:/config \
  -v /path/to/downloads:/downloads \
  linuxserver/qbittorrent

在上述命令中,我们指定了qbittorrent容器的一些配置信息,比如端口映射、用户ID、时区等。同时,我们也指定了qbittorrent容器的配置文件目录和下载目录。

步骤四:验证qbittorrent升级结果

最后,我们可以通过浏览器访问http://localhost:8080来验证qbittorrent的升级结果。如果能够正常访问qbittorrent的Web界面,说明升级成功。

结语

通过Docker容器,我们可以很方便地升级qbittorrent软件版本,并且确保了软件环境的稳定性。希望本文对您有所帮助,谢谢阅读!

pie
    title Docker qbittorrent升级比例图
    "拉取最新qbittorrent镜像" : 30
    "停止旧qbittorrent容器" : 20
    "运行新qbittorrent容器" : 40
    "验证升级结果" : 10
classDiagram
    class qbittorrent {
        - String version
        + pullImage()
        + stopContainer()
        + runContainer()
        + verifyUpgrade()
    }